Definition:
Logic - FIFOs (First-In, First-Out) Memory is a specialized category of integrated circuits (ICs) designed to manage data flow between systems or components with varying speeds. FIFOs temporarily store data in a sequential manner, ensuring that the first data entered is the first to be retrieved, making them essential for buffering and synchronization in digital systems.

Types of Products in This Category:
This classification includes a range of FIFO memory ICs tailored for diverse applications:
1. Asynchronous FIFOs: Operate without a common clock signal, ideal for interfacing between systems with independent clocks.
2. Synchronous FIFOs: Utilize a shared clock for coordinated data transfer, offering higher performance in synchronized environments.
3. Dual-Port FIFOs: Feature separate read/write ports for simultaneous access, commonly used in high-throughput systems like networking hardware.
4. Configurable FIFOs: Allow adjustable depth and width to meet specific design requirements, providing flexibility in embedded systems.

Purchasing Recommendations:
When selecting FIFO memory ICs, consider:
- Data Width and Depth: Match the IC s capacity (e.g., 512x9, 1Kx18) to your system s data handling needs.
- Speed Grade: Ensure the read/write cycle time aligns with your application s timing constraints (e.g., nanoseconds for high-speed designs).
- Voltage Compatibility: Verify operating voltage (e.g., 3.3V, 5V) to avoid integration issues.
- Package Type: Choose surface-mount (e.g., TQFP, BGA) or through-hole packages based on assembly methods.
